Laboratory & X-Ray

Student Health Services strives to provide the necessary services to meet the ambulatory health needs of our student population. We have a full-service lab providing in-house testing for hematology, urinalysis, microbiology and serology. Lab tests not performed at the Student Health Center are sent electronically to an outside lab and results are returned electronically to Student Health Services.

Cost Of Procedures

All students enrolled in classes at UNCG are eligible for Laboratory and X-Ray services. Procedures performed by the lab do have charges associated with them. The amount of the charge will vary by procedure and whether or not your student has paid the student health fee. Charges are placed on students’ account if not paid the day of service. Common cost of procedures can be found on our website or by calling Student Health Services. All services performed by the Laboratory & X-Ray are inclusive. Students will not be charged for the reading of any results by a physician at Student Health Services. When checking out, your student will be given a copy of all the charges assessed during their visit. This statement can be used to file for reimbursement from your insurance carrier (this varies by company and type of policy). However, if you have purchased the University Health Insurance plan your charges will be filed by Student Health Services.

Note: Please see Student Health Insurance handout for Information on how claims are reimbursed to students.

Outside Laboratory & X-Ray Procedures

Orders for lab work or x-rays can be brought or faxed to Student Health Services as long as it meets our requirements (i.e. it is ordered by a licensed health care provider on letterhead or prescription with all necessary information relevant to procedure).

Procedure Results

Most procedures performed at Student Health Services are completed within 20 to 30 minutes or less. However the time it takes for a provider to discuss them with the student may take longer. Most reference laboratory tests (send out tests) are back in 1 to 3 days but may take longer depending on the procedures. X-rays are usually read by a Student Health Services provider at time of service but the final reading by the radiologist may take 24 to 48 hours.

Copies of laboratory and x-ray reports and actual copies of x-rays (on CD) can be made and released with proper consent of the patient. Copies of x-rays on CD do incur a charge.

Accreditation

We are proud to be an accredited Laboratory & X-Ray facility. Our Laboratory is accredited by COLA and AAAHC (Accreditation Association for Ambulatory Health Care). These accreditations mean we hold the highest standards and we value the quality of service we provide.
